Transaction 75a8acc071fad1b7572a33f3b1ea8cc07e2b8a3cdfff9009448648bf96a10836
1 Input
1 Output
-
75a8acc071fad1b7572a33f3b1ea8cc07e2b8a3cdfff9009448648bf96a10836:0
- value
- 505197
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c673343624882349785d692960b9859908aa782
- address
- bc1qm3nnxsmzfzprf9u966ffvzuctxgg4fuz4lchrh